Jotform at a glance
Jotform generates $144.9M in revenue with 500 employees, headquartered in San Francisco, United States.

Jotform is a bootstrapped online form builder founded in 2006 that has grown to more than 10 million registered users without taking a single dollar of outside investment. The company operates on a freemium model, offering a free tier…
